Offering Recruits Guaranteed Minutes Topic

So late last night when I wasn't in my proper mindset, I offered both recruits I'm targeting guaranteed minutes. Well the dilemma that brings is now I can't redshirt any of my new recruits. Is it at all possible to redshirt a recruit after you offer him guaranteed minutes? Or is it possible to redshirt a sophomore?

if you promised minutes the recruit will for sure be unhappy with the redshirt - his WE will drop a ton

it is possible to redshirt a soph, but it is harder than a freshman and they are less likely to accept

As fd said, you can redshirt a soph. If he is at a listed position with lots of others with better ratings he is probably more likely to accept. I run my pf and c positions essentially identical with my press teams so it isn't unheard of for me to have 5 pf or 5 c on the roster some years. In those cases I have even had juniors take an rs without fuss.

If the kid isn't signed, I believe informing of the redshirt will erase all promises, but you will then have to sink more cash in and if you battled for them they may start reconsidering you opponent. Definitely need the cash to consider it and I am not 100 percent on the promise cancellation as I have never tried it personally.

Yes, informing of redshirt cancels all prior promises with regard to minutes and starts.

If you then inform of non-redshirt, you then essentially start from scratch EXCEPT the kid will absolutely refuse a redshirt at this point because he's been told he won't be getting one - so if you want to redshirt him, you'll need to re-inform him again or he won't take it at all (even if he would have without an inform before).
